Chloe has lived her life as a devoted nurse and housekeeper
to an elderly gentleman. So it's particularly disappointing
when his death brings a new heir, the brooding artist
Gideon Stone, to the estate. He hopes to sell the estate to
pay off his many debts. But soon Gideon becomes enchanted
with the manor and obsessed with the legend of the lost
bride who disappeared from the manor on her wedding night
100 years before. When a mysterious woman shows up knowing
nothing but her first name, Chloe realizes that she must
uncover the mystery of this woman before she loses the man
she has recently come to love.
